Get insights into CVE-2021-39640, a vulnerability in Android kernel allowing local privilege escalation. Learn about impacts, affected versions, and mitigation steps.
This CVE-2021-39640 article provides details about a vulnerability in Android kernel that could lead to local privilege escalation.
Understanding CVE-2021-39640
This section delves into the specifics of the identified vulnerability.
What is CVE-2021-39640?
CVE-2021-39640 is a vulnerability found in the Android kernel, particularly in __dwc3_gadget_ep0_queue of ep0.c. The issue stems from improper locking, potentially allowing an out-of-bounds write operation. Attackers could exploit this to escalate privileges locally without requiring additional execution privileges or user interaction.
The Impact of CVE-2021-39640
The presence of this vulnerability could result in local privilege escalation, posing a security risk to affected systems.
Technical Details of CVE-2021-39640
This section provides in-depth technical insights into the CVE-2021-39640 vulnerability.
Vulnerability Description
The vulnerability lies in __dwc3_gadget_ep0_queue of ep0.c, where inadequate locking mechanisms permit out-of-bounds writes.
Affected Systems and Versions
Exploitation Mechanism
The improper locking in __dwc3_gadget_ep0_queue can be exploited by threat actors for local privilege escalation.
Mitigation and Prevention
Learn how to mitigate the risks associated with CVE-2021-39640.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Stay informed about the latest patch releases and update the affected systems accordingly.